Getting There

  • Public Transport

    If you are starting from Hamburg Central Station (Hamburg Hauptbahnhof), take the S-Bahn line S1 or S3 towards Altona. Get off at the Altona station (about 10 minutes). From Altona, transfer to bus line 112 towards 'St. Pauli Fischmarkt' and exit at the 'St. Pauli Fischmarkt' stop (about 15 minutes). The U-Boot Museum is just a short walk from the bus stop; follow the path towards the water, and you will see the museum at St. Pauli Fischmarkt 10.

  • Walking

    If you are in the St. Pauli area, the museum is easily accessible on foot. From the Reeperbahn, walk towards the waterfront, then head to the St. Pauli Fischmarkt. The museum is located at St. Pauli Fischmarkt 10, right by the harbor.

  • Public Transport

    From the Landungsbrücken (Landing Bridges) station, take the U-Bahn line U3 towards 'Barmbek'. Get off at 'St. Pauli' station (about 3 minutes). From there, it’s a 10-minute walk to the museum. Head towards the St. Pauli Fischmarkt, and follow the road down to the water. The U-Boot Museum is situated on the waterfront at St. Pauli Fischmarkt 10.

Discover more about U-Boot Museum Hamburg

The U-Boot Museum Hamburg is an extraordinary destination that transports visitors into the depths of naval history through an authentic World War II submarine. Situated along the scenic waterfront, this museum offers an unparalleled opportunity to explore the intricate workings of a submarine, providing insights into the lives of the brave men who served onboard. As you step aboard the U-434, the largest preserved submarine in Europe, you will experience the cramped quarters, the technological marvels, and the haunting reality of life beneath the waves. The museum's interactive exhibits enhance the experience, allowing guests to engage with various aspects of naval warfare and submarine technology. Guided tours are available, offering in-depth narratives that detail the submarine's operational history and the crucial role these vessels played during wartime. Visitors can marvel at the historical artifacts, including weapons, uniforms, and personal items that paint a vivid picture of life at sea. The museum is designed to be accessible, making it suitable for families and history enthusiasts alike. With a commitment to education, the U-Boot Museum also hosts workshops and events that delve deeper into maritime history and technology.
